Tommy Hilfiger is one of the worlds leading designer lifestyle brands, internationally recognized for celebrating the essence of "classic American cool" style.Founded in 1985, Tommy Hilfiger delivers premium styling, quality and value to consumers worldwide with a breadth of collections including Hilfiger Collection, Tommy Hilfiger Tailored, mens, womens and kids sportswear, Tommy Hilfiger Denim, accessories,and footwear.In addition, the brand is licensed for a range of products, including fragrances, eyewear, watches and home furnishings. Tommy Hilfiger, which was acquired by PVH Corp. in 2010, has more than 17,000 associates worldwide and an extensive distribution networkin over 115 countries and 1,600 retail stores. Global retail sales of the Tommy Hilfiger brand were US $6.5 billion in 2015.About THE ROLEOur stores are the life and soul of our business. As a result our locations are paramount, the first class experience must be a given and our in-storestandards should never be questionable.To deliver this, we strive to hire the individuals who live and breathe the values of our business; who are obsessed with delivering great service to our customers and who truly believe that to remain relevant in todays world, we must be nimble and adapt tochange and evolution.The Supervisor plays a key role in achieving these standards, they lead by example, embrace our entrepreneurial spirit and inspire their teams through their passion and belief in our brands.Responsibilities include:

  • Ensure the efficient running of the shop floor, in order to achieve the highest levels of customer service, sales and profit.
  • Support the management team managing all personnel, product & merchandising functions, business processes and results for the store.
  • Participate in weekly management meetings and other staff meetings.
  • Clearly communicate to staff all marketing and sales promotions.
  • Driving shop floor sales and exceeding store targets through motivating the team to achieve these goals, whilst offering our customers an exemplary store journey.
  • Consistently foster a positive store experience by treating all customers and colleagues in a fair and consistent manner.
  • Support the team in delivering the business strategy, and ensuring everyone has received consistent training on product knowledge and store maintenance.
  • Achieve company standards/goals for personal sales results: sales v budgets, sales per hour and units per transaction.
  • Perform manager-on-duty functions, manage store opening/closing functions and the sales floor.
  • Focus staff on the importance of quality relationships with internal & external customers.
  • Ensure staff accountability of building a repeat customer base by providing all customers with unparalleled spirited service.
  • Ensure "door to floor" best practices with visual merchandising directives for sales floor and back room are being executed; continually review these to ensure they are consistent.
  • Work with the management team to build a talent pool for key positions, including possible successors.
